Konderūf is a farm in North Khorasan, Iran and has an elevation of 1,171 metres. Konderūf is situated nearby to the village Mianzu, as well as near the area Kūh-e Dalī Bāshī.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Mianzu
Village
Mianzu is a village in Gifan Rural District, Garmkhan District, Bojnord County, North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 443, in 118 families. Mianzu is situated 3½ km east of Konderūf.
Darband
Village
Darband is a village in Gifan Rural District, Garmkhan District, Bojnord County, North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 360, in 96 families. Darband is situated 6 km north of Konderūf.
Pir Boz
Village
Pir Boz is a village in Gifan Rural District, Garmkhan District, Bojnord County, North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 1,032, in 220 families. Pir Boz is situated 7 km southwest of Konderūf.
